Rocket Lab to launch space situational awareness mission

Long Beach, California. January 08, 2024 – Rocket Lab USA, Inc. (Nasdaq: RKLB), a global leader in launch services and space systems, today announced it has set the launch window for its first mission of 2024.

The ‘Four of a Kind’ mission is scheduled to launch no earlier than January 18 between 19:15-20:00 NZT (January 18 between 06:15-07:00 UTC) from Rocket Lab Launch Complex 1 in New Zealand. The mission will deploy four Space Situational Awareness (SSA) satellites for Spire Global, Inc’s (Spire) customer NorthStarEarth & Space (NorthStar).  NorthStar´s satellites, built and operated by Spire, will be the first to simultaneously monitor all near-Earth orbits from space, delivering a radically enhanced level of SSA services to the global satellite community, with timely and precise information for space object detection, tracking, orbit determination, collision avoidance, navigation, and proximity alerts.

As a secondary mission, Rocket Lab will be attempting to splash down and retrieve Electron’s first stage as part of the Company’s plan to evolve Electron into a reusable rocket. After launch and stage separation, Electron’s first stage will return to Earth under a parachute and splash down in the Pacific Ocean several hundred kilometers down range from Launch Complex 1. Rocket Lab’s recovery vessel will extract the stage from the water for transportation back to Rocket Lab’s production complex where it will undergo detailed analysis. Rocket Lab is not launching any pre-flown engines as part of this mission.

Boeing Loyal Wingman Uncrewed Aircraft Completes First Flight

AUSTRALIA, March 1, 2021 – Boeing [NYSE: BA] Australia and the Royal Australian Air Force (RAAF) have successfully completed the first test flight of the Loyal Wingman uncrewed aircraft. The flight of the first military aircraft to be designed and manufactured in Australia in more than 50 years flew under the supervision of a Boeing test pilot monitoring the aircraft from a ground control station at the Woomera Range Complex.

“The Loyal Wingman’s first flight is a major step in this long-term, significant project for the Air Force and Boeing Australia, and we’re thrilled to be a part of the successful test,” said Air Vice-Marshal Cath Roberts, RAAF Head of Air Force Capability. “The Loyal Wingman project is a pathfinder for the integration of autonomous systems and artificial intelligence to create smart human-machine teams.

“Through this project we are learning how to integrate these new capabilities to complement and extend air combat and other missions,” she said.

Following a series of taxi tests validating ground handling, navigation and control, and pilot interface, the aircraft completed a successful takeoff under its own power before flying a pre-determined route at different speeds and altitudes to verify flight functionality and demonstrate the performance of the Airpower Teaming System design.

“Boeing and Australia are pioneering fully integrated combat operations by crewed and uncrewed aircraft,” said Boeing Defense, Space & Security President and CEO Leanne Caret. “We’re honored to be opening this part of aviation’s future with the Royal Australian Air Force, and we look forward to showing others how they also could benefit from our loyal wingman capabilities.”

With support from more than 35 Australian industry teams and leveraging Boeing’s innovative processes, including model-based engineering techniques, such as a digital twin to digitally flight-test missions, the team was able to manufacture the aircraft from design to flight in three years.

This first Loyal Wingman aircraft is serving as the foundation for the Boeing Airpower Teaming System being developed for various global defense customers. The aircraft will fly alongside other platforms, using artificial intelligence to team with existing crewed and uncrewed assets to complement mission capabilities.

Additional Loyal Wingman aircraft are currently under development, with plans for teaming flights scheduled for later this year.

SpaceX Launches its Fifth Starlink Mission From Cape Canaveral

MISSION OVERVIEW

SpaceX successfully targeted Monday, February 17 at 10:05 a.m. EST, or 15:05 UTC, for its fifth launch of Starlink satellites from Space Launch Complex 40 (SLC-40) at Cape Canaveral Air Force Station, Florida. A backup launch opportunity was available for Tuesday, February 18 at 9:42 a.m. EST, or 14:42 UTC.

Falcon 9’s first stage previously launched the CRS-17 mission in May 2019, the CRS-18 mission in July 2019, and the JCSAT-18/Kacific1 mission in December 2019. Following stage separation, SpaceX will land Falcon 9’s first stage on the “Of Course I Still Love You” droneship, which will be stationed in the Atlantic Ocean. Approximately 45 minutes after liftoff, SpaceX’s two fairing recoveryvessels, “Ms. Tree” and “Ms. Chief,” will attempt to recover the two fairing halves.

The Starlink satellites will deploy in an elliptical orbit approximately 15 minutes after liftoff. Prior to orbit raise, SpaceX engineers will conduct data reviews to ensure all Starlink satellites are operating as intended. Once the checkouts are complete, the satellites will then use their onboard ion thrusters to move into their intended orbits and operational altitude of 550 km.

PAYLOAD DESCRIPTION

SpaceX is leveraging its experience in building rockets and spacecraft to deploy the world’s most advanced broadband internet system. With performance that far surpasses that of traditional satellite internet and a global network unbounded by ground infrastructure limitations, Starlink will deliver high speed broadband internet to locations where access has been unreliable, expensive, or completely unavailable.

Each Starlink satellite weights approximately 260 kg and features a compact, flat-panel design that minimizes volume, allowing for a dense launch stack to take full advantage of Falcon 9’s launch capabilities. With four powerful phased array and two parabolic antennas on each satellite, an enormous amount of throughput can be placed and redirected in a short time, for an order of magnitude lower cost than traditional satellite-based internet.

Starlink satellites are on the leading edge of on-orbit debris mitigation, meeting or exceeding all regulatory and industry standards. At end of their life cycle, the satellites will utilize their on-board propulsion system to deorbit over the course of a few months. In the unlikely event their propulsion system becomes inoperable, the satellites will burn up in Earth’s atmosphere within 1-5 years, significantly less than the hundreds or thousands of years required at higher altitudes. Further, Starlink components are designed for full demisability.

China’s Bid to Challenge Boeing and Airbus Falters

BEIJING/PARIS (Reuters) – Development of China’s C919 single-aisle plane, already at least five years behind schedule, is going slower than expected, a dozen people familiar with the programme told Reuters, as the state-owned Commercial Aircraft Corporation (COMAC) struggles with a range of technical issues that have severely restricted test flights.

Delays are common in complex aerospace programmes, but the especially slow progress is a potential embarrassment for China, which has invested heavily in its first serious attempt to break the hold of Boeing and Airbus on the global jet market.

The most recent problem came down to a mathematical error, according to four people with knowledge of the matter.

COMAC engineers miscalculated the forces that would be placed on the plane’s twin engines in flight – known in the industry as loads – and sent inaccurate data to the engine manufacturer, CFM International, four people familiar with the matter told Reuters. As a result, the engine and its housing may both have to be reinforced, the people said, most likely at COMAC’s expense – though another source denied any modification.That and other technical and structural glitches meant that by early December, after more than two and a half years of flight testing, COMAC had completed less than a fifth of the 4,200 hours in the air that it needs for final approval by the Civil Aviation Administration of China (CAAC), two people close to the project told Reuters.

Southwest Airlines Opens Its Largest Hangar Facility at William P. Hobby Airport

  • $125 Million Maintenance facility showcases commitment to Houston through new infrastructure investment to support long-term growth for Southwest
Southwest Airlines opens new hangar facility at William P. Hobby Airport in Houston

DALLAS, Jan. 8, 2020 /PRNewswire/ — Southwest Airlines Co. (NYSE: LUV) today officially opened a new maintenance facility at William P. Hobby International Airport, highlighting the importance Houston holds for the nation’s largest domestic airline* and underscoring its commitment to Safety while investing in the Bayou City.

The 240,000 square foot maintenance complex, now the largest in the airline’s network, includes offices, training facilities, warehouse space, and a 140,000 square foot hangar. This allows for the nearly 400 Houston based Technical Operations Employees to work simultaneously on up to six 737 aircraft indoors and has space for an additional eight aircraft outside the hangar bays. It replaces Southwest’s smaller Technical Operations facility at Hobby Airport, which opened in 1988.

“This state-of-the-art hangar will support our Technical Operations Team’s unwavering commitment to Safety and maintaining our fleet to the highest standards,” said Gary Kelly, Southwest Airlines Chairman and CEO. “I’m very proud of our hundreds of Technical Operations Employees in Houston for the work they do every day to support our growing operation from Houston’s Hobby Airport, which includes almost 200 departures per day during peak seasons to nearly 70 destinations across the United States, Latin America, and the Caribbean.”

A Boeing 737 sits inside Southwest’s new hangar at William P. Hobby Airport in Houston

“We thank Southwest Airlines for its nearly 50-year partnership and commitment to the Houston community,” Mayor Sylvester Turner said. “Between the direct employment of 5,000 local residents, continued growth in flight activity, and this investment in infrastructure, the airline represents $3 billion in economic impact for Houston each year, and that’s something that makes us proud and thankful.”

“Having similar values allowed McCarthy Building Companies and Southwest Airlines to form an integrated team to address the many entities and hurdles involved with constructing such a high profile project at a major airport. This was instrumental in the success of this project and the teams’ ability to deliver it on time,” said Jim Stevenson, McCarthy’s Houston Division President. “We are proud of our partnership with Southwest and pleased to be part of this important maintenance hangar project that will have such a high impact on its operations.”

The airline is currently investing in aircraft maintenance build-outs at Baltimore/Washington International Airport and Denver International Airport, as well as an expansion of its maintenance facility at Phoenix’s Sky Harbor International Airport. Including the projects in Denver and Baltimore, the airline expects to have eight maintenance hangars throughout the United States.

Airbus Faces Delivery Challenge, Poised to Win Jet Order Race

PARIS, Dec 5 (Reuters) – Airbus must hand a record number of aircraft to customers in December to meet delivery goals, company data showed on Thursday, and is all but certain of winning an annual order race against Boeing.

The European planemaker has been facing production snags in its best-selling A321neo jet, due in part to the introduction of a complex new flexible cabin, but has said it is confident of meeting a goal of 860 jets in 2019, revised down from 880-890.

To reach that target it must deliver 135 jets in December, beating a previous record of 127 December deliveries by 6%.

Airbus delivered 77 aircraft in November to reach 725 for the year so far, according to Thursday’s progress report.

Airbus has a track record of achieving a late surge in deliveries, though it is also working to spread deliveries more evenly over the year in future to smooth earnings and avoid quality problems that can creep in when it is working flat out.

Whether or not it meets targets, Airbus is set to regain the crown as the world’s largest commercial plane producer this year as U.S. rival Boeing approaches nine months without deliveries of its 737 MAX, grounded after two crashes.

Boeing is expected to jump back into the lead next year as projected deliveries include 737 MAX jets parked during the grounding, while remaining ahead on larger jets, but the timing of the 737 MAX return to service depends on global regulators.

Airbus is also on course to win an annual order contest between the plane giants after booking orders for 222 aircraft in November, driven mainly by last month’s Dubai Airshow.

Emirates ordered 50 A350-900 jets at the show as part of a fleet shake-up that also saw the world’s largest wide-body operator cut a remaining order for A380s and reduce its requirement for Boeing 777X jets, while adding the Boeing 787.

Airbus sold a total of 940 jets in January-November, or 718 after cancellations, leaving it well ahead of Boeing, whose year has been derailed by the grounding of the 737 MAX. In the latest period for which data is available, Boeing sold 180 jets in the first nine months or 45 after cancellations.

The latest figures were released days after Airbus won a sale of 50 A321XLR jets to United Airlines, narrowing the potential market for a mid-market plane that Boeing has been studying, while slowing those discussions during the MAX crisis.

United also delayed delivery of 45 A350s by several years to 2027 and beyond. UK analysts Agency Partners said on Thursday that this could put pressure on A350 output in coming years.

Fiat Chrysler, Peugeot Owner PSA Once Again in Talks to Combine

(Reuters) – Fiat Chrysler and Peugeot owner PSA are in talks to combine in a deal that could create a $50 billion (£38.88 billion) automaker, a source familiar with the matter said on Tuesday.

Fiat Chrysler shares rose sharply after news of the talks and ended up more than 7.5% in U.S. trading. The companies and the French government had no comment.

The Wall Street Journal first reported the discussions. PSA’s supervisory board was due to meet on Wednesday to discuss the potential merger, another source close to the matter said.

If a combination of Peugeot and Fiat Chrysler succeeded in overcoming political, financial and governance hurdles, the new enterprise would still face substantial challenges. Global automakers face the prospect of a slowdown in global demand coinciding with the most dramatic technology changes in a century.

Peugeot Chief Executive Carlos Tavares has predicted “ten years of chaos” for global automakers as regulators demand a switch to electric vehicles to reduce emissions linked to climate change.

Investors have speculated for several years that Fiat Chrysler was hunting for a merger partner, encouraged by the rhetoric of the company’s late chief executive, Sergio Marchionne.

In 2015, Marchionne outlined the case for consolidation of the auto industry and tried unsuccessfully to interest General Motors Co in a deal. Fiat Chrysler earlier this year broached a merger with French automaker Renault SA that ultimately collapsed.

Created when Fiat, under Marchionne’s leadership, bought control of Chrysler out of a U.S. government-backed bankruptcy in 2009, Fiat Chrysler has one of the global auto industry’s most profitable franchises in the Jeep sport utility vehicle brand and a money-spinning North American pickup and commercial van operation in Ram. Both would boost Peugeot, which does not sell vehicles in the U.S. market.

Peugeot and Fiat Chrysler could over time share engines and vehicle architectures, reducing capital spending and freeing up cash to invest in electric vehicles and emissions reduction technology required in Europe, China and other global markets.

Fiat Chrysler is under increasing pressure to invest in clean car technology. The company disclosed earlier this month that it faces a $79 million fine for falling short of U.S. fuel efficiency standards. Fiat Chrysler agreed to pay U.S. electric car maker Tesla Inc for credits to help it comply with European emissions standards until 2022.

Evercore analyst Arndt Ellinghorst in a note on Tuesday said a combination of Fiat Chrysler and Peugeot “should ignite more rational industry behavior around allocation of capital and this particular merger makes materially more sense than a potential FCA-Renault merger.”

Peugeot and Fiat Chrysler had discussed a combination earlier this year, before Fiat Chrysler proposed a $35 billion merger with Renault. At that time, Fiat Chrysler said a deal with Renault offered more advantages than a combination with Peugeot.

Fiat Chrysler Chairman John Elkann broke off talks with Renault in June after French government officials intervened and pushed for Renault first to resolve tensions with its Japanese alliance partner, Nissan Motor Co.

Following the collapse of the Renault merger plan, Fiat Chrysler CEO Mike Manley left the door open for talks with would-be partners. But he said the Italian-American automaker could go it alone despite mounting costs to develop electric vehicles and comply with tougher emissions rules in Europe, the United States and China.

Along with Jeep and Ram would come Fiat’s Italian operations, which have struggled in recent years. Fiat’s Mirafiori assembly complex in its home city of Turin has run below 50% capacity, with thousands of workers on temporary layoffs.

Overall, Fiat has 58,000 workers in Italy, where the government has long resisted mass lay-offs by large employers.

Peugeot’s Tavares dismissed the idea of a combination with Fiat Chrysler during a discussion with reporters at the Frankfurt auto show last month. “We don’t need it,” he said when asked whether he was still interested in a deal with Fiat Chrysler.

Tavares has moved aggressively to expand Peugeot, acquiring German auto brand Opel from General Motors Co for $2.6 billion in 2017. Since then, he has overseen a turnaround at Opel.

Fiat Chrysler already has a commercial vehicle partnership with Peugeot.

Qatar Agrees to Buy U.S. Aircraft, Engines, Defense Equipment

(Bloomberg) — Qatar has made agreements with U.S. companies to spend billions on airplanes and jet engines and to develop a petrochemical complex, the White House said on Tuesday.

At least some of the deals were previously made but were publicly touted by the Trump administration Tuesday. Among them: Qatar Airways purchasing Boeing Co. 777 freighters and large-cabin aircraft from Gulfstream Aerospace, the private jet unit of General Dynamics Corp.

“They’re investing very heavily in our country,” Trump told reporters at the White House. “They’re creating a lot of jobs. They’re buying tremendous amounts of military equipment including planes.

Qatar’s defense ministry committed to acquire Raytheon Co.’s NASM and Patriot Systems, according to the White House. In addition, a unit of Chevron Corp. entered into an agreement with Qatar Petroleum for the development, construction and operation of a petrochemicals complex in Qatar.

The agreements, whose total cost wasn’t disclosed by the White House, were announced during a visit to the White House by the emir of Qatar, Sheikh Tamim Bin Hamad Al Thani.

The deals come amid a two-year economic blockade of Qatar led by U.S. ally Saudi Arabia and supported by nations including Egypt and the United Arab Emirates. Trump initially appeared to support the Saudi move — echoing its assertions that Qatar supported terrorists — even though it put the U.S. in an awkward position because it has a major military base in Qatar.

But Qatar has looked to improve relations in the U.S., with the emir saying the country was committed to doubling the economic partnership between the two countries. Mansoor bin Ebrahim Al Mahmoud, who leads the Qatar Investment Authority, said earlier this year that the country’s sovereign wealth fund will look to increase its U.S. investment portfolio from around $30 billion to about $45 billion over the next two years.

The country has also made significant gestures toward increasing its spending on U.S. defense contractors, with the U.S. approving a large weapons systems purchase ahead of Sheikh Tamim’s last visit to the country. In 2017, the country signed a deal to spend $12 billion for the purchase of 36 F-15QA fighter jets.

And the U.S. has announced plans to expand and renovate the al-Udeid Air Base near Doha, which houses the forward headquarters of the U.S. military’s Central Command and some 10,000 American troops. During a dinner with the leaders on Monday, Trump thanked Sheikh Tamim for Qatar’s $1.8 billion investment in the project which will be used to construct housing and entertainment facilities.

Several companies have released specifics of some of the agreements that were formalized on Tuesday.

Gulfstream said its deal is for $1 billion in corporate jets that General Dynamics announced in January without giving the customer’s name. Boeing said last month it made a deal to sell five 777 freighters at a list price of $1.8 billion.

Qatar Airways plans to use General Electric Co. jet engines for Boeing 787 and 777 aircraft, according to the White House.

A Chevron statement Tuesday said the company was signing a new agreement at the White House for a previously unannounced $8 billion U.S. Gulf Coast project. The White House statement mentions only a prior deal, announced last month, in which the company would join forces with Qatar Petroleum to build a facility in Qatar.
